If you have had cataract surgery, laser eye surgery, or for some other reasonyour vision has improved, then its possible to have RESTRICTION # 21 removed from your license. See an optometrist to reassess your vision and they can provide you with a letter as proof that your vision meets requirements without correction. You're eligible for a Class D or Class M learner's permit and driver's license if you, at a minimum: Have at least 20/40 distant visual acuity in either eye, with or without corrective lenses.
